docs(phase-04): closure ceremony — milestone v1 complete

phase.complete CLI ran (commit n/a — CLI in-mem only) with documented
defects per recurring state.record-session bug:
- completed_phases stuck at 3 (should be 4)
- percent regressed to 75% (3/4 math; should be 100% — milestone-complete)
- ROADMAP Phase 4 row still [ ] despite roadmap_updated:true claim

Manual fix applied per saved memory (canonical workaround for CLI bug):

STATE.md:
- completed_phases: 3 → 4
- percent: 75 → 100
- progress bar: [█████████▓] 97% → [██████████] 100%

ROADMAP.md:
- Phase 4 row: [ ] → [x] with comprehensive closure annotation
  (8 plans + 3 debug sessions + 4 ROADMAP SCs + 5 D-P4-* + UAT
  33→36 + vitest 171→188 + bundle gates 6/6 + Tier-1 12 + Tier-2 added
  + operator ack 2026-05-26 + verifier audit PASSED 8ffc6cb)

Phase 4 closed end-to-end. Milestone v1 v2.0.0 complete (status:
milestone_complete already correctly set by CLI). Ready for v1.0 tag +
alpha redistribution per D-P4-04 (user routes out-of-band).
This commit is contained in:
2026-05-26 14:44:25 +02:00
parent 8ffc6cbbd4
commit 0d1726bf75
2 changed files with 14 additions and 13 deletions

View File

@@ -2,16 +2,16 @@
gsd_state_version: 1.0
milestone: v2.0.0
milestone_name: milestone
status: executing
stopped_at: "Completed 04-07-PLAN.md (Phase 4 closure aggregator — 04-VERIFICATION.md created end-to-end; 4/4 ROADMAP SC closed; 3/3 audit P1 polish closed; 6/6 cross-cutting hardening items GREEN; UAT 36/36 + vitest 188/188 + 6/6 pre-checkpoint bundle gates + Tier-1=12 + Tier-2 NEW; D-P4-05 ROADMAP backfill verified; STATE.md/ROADMAP.md/REQUIREMENTS.md/PROJECT.md marker flips landed. Phase 4 row + completed_phases bump deferred to closure ceremony post gsd-verifier audit)"
last_updated: "2026-05-26T11:30:00Z"
status: milestone_complete
stopped_at: Milestone complete (Phase 04 was final phase)
last_updated: 2026-05-26T12:32:04.189Z
last_activity: 2026-05-26
progress:
total_phases: 4
completed_phases: 3
completed_phases: 4
total_plans: 31
completed_plans: 30
percent: 97
completed_plans: 31
percent: 100
---
# Project State
@@ -23,17 +23,17 @@ See: .planning/PROJECT.md (updated 2026-05-15)
**Core value:** When an operator hits a bug, one click MUST produce a
self-contained archive that lets support reproduce what happened — in under 5 s,
no server, no password leaks.
**Current focus:** Phase 04 — harden-clean-up-optional
**Current focus:** Milestone complete
## Current Position
Phase: 04 (harden-clean-up-optional) — EXECUTING (Plan 04-07 closed; awaiting independent gsd-verifier audit for Phase 4 formal closure ceremony)
Phase: 04
Phase 4 of 4 (Hardening — optional) — Plans 04-01..04-08 all closed (8/8); Plan 04-07 (this plan) created `.planning/phases/04-harden-clean-up-optional/04-VERIFICATION.md` aggregator + marker flips. ROADMAP SC #1 + #2 + #3 + #4 all CLOSED; D-P4-02 + D-P4-03 + D-P4-05 all CLOSED; D-P4-01 + D-P4-04 honored throughout.
Plan: 8 of 8 (Plan 04-07 = CLOSED via THIS execution)
Status: v1 milestone close-prep complete; pending independent gsd-verifier audit + closure-ceremony marker flips (ROADMAP Phase 4 row [x] + `completed_phases: 3 → 4` + `status: executing → completed` happen at closure ceremony — NOT during this plan)
Plan: Not started
Status: Milestone complete
Last activity: 2026-05-26
Progress: [█████████] 97%
Progress: [█████████] 100% — Milestone v1 complete (Phase 4 verifier PASSED 2026-05-26; 4/4 phases closed; 31/31 plans landed)
### Plan 04-07 closure (2026-05-26)
@@ -159,7 +159,7 @@ Progress: [█████████▓] 97%
**Velocity:**
- Total plans completed: 9
- Total plans completed: 17
- Average duration: —
- Total execution time: —
@@ -174,6 +174,7 @@ Progress: [█████████▓] 97%
| 5. Harden + clean up | 0 | — | — |
| 02 | 4 | - | - |
| 03 | 5 | - | - |
| 04 | 8 | - | - |
**Recent Trend:**